"StrataCom's expertise in building high performance switches and AT&T's expertise in managing large high speed digital networks makes this a great relationship," said Dave Hood Dave Hood created, wrote and starred in the There Goes a... videotape series, a set of children's videos which aimed to be both informative and entertaining, and which were moderately successful (total sales in the millions). , marketing vice president, AT&T InterSpan Services for the Business Communication Services division. "We've seen unprecedented growth in the demand for our frame relay services and this contract enables us to expand the capacity to meet that demand. Today's agreement further demonstrates AT&T's commitment to a long-term strategic relationship with StrataCom and ensures that together we will continue to deliver cost- effective and flexible services to InterSpan customers worldwide."

AT&T is experiencing tremendous demand for its frame relay service, as evidenced by the company capturing 35 percent of the frame relay market in 1994. This has resulted in AT&T being the industry leader in providing frame relay service. In order to expand its network to meet the customer demand, an average of two switches per day are being added to the frame relay network to accommodate current and future growth.

"The agreement with AT&T is further validation of StrataCom's expertise in providing the critical systems for delivering network services such as frame relay," said Alex Mendez, vice president, StrataCom. "Our experience in building very scaleable, reliable, high speed cell switching systems has helped AT&T rapidly grow their network to meet the exploding customer demands for frame relay.

StrataCom has been a leader in the development of cell switching since the company's formation in 1986.
